Fashion with Tiffany Wendel at the Woodmark Hotel
The Woodmark Hotel will host an evening of spring fashion on Tuesday, March 2, 2010 with Seattle-based personal stylist Tiffany Wendel (www.tiffanywendel.com). Open to both the general public and hotel guests, attendees will learn about the latest spring trends for all lifestyles and budgets, as well as tips for cleaning out your closet and repurposing existing wardrobe items.
WHO: Seattle-based personal stylist Tiffany Wendel and the Woodmark Hotel, Yacht Club & Spa.

Tis the Season for Nicole Richie
She’s rising in publicity again due to her new clothing line called Winter Kate.
“Winter Kate – the middle names of Nicole’s daughter Harlow-features pieces that range from edgy: the little sexy leather jacket – to romantic: slip dresses and camisoles.
The Spring 2010 collection reflects her love of ethereal flowing clothes: easy to wear, simple, yet romantic and feminine at the same time. They also reflect Nicole’s love of vintage and classic- with a modern ease that allows pieces like the bed jackets and kimonos or shells to be worn with jeans or cocktail dresses.
